Compare all specifications:

2009 Ford Focus 2003 Mazda 3
Make Ford Mazda
Model Focus 3
Year Released 2009 2003
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 1596 cc 1999 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Valves per Cylinder 4 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 99 HP 160 HP
Engine RPM 6000 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 145 Nm 195 Nm
Torque RPM 4000 RPM 4500 RPM
Engine Bore Size 79 mm 87.5 mm
Engine Stroke Size 81.4 mm 83.1 mm
Engine Compression Ratio 11.0:1 11.0:1
Fuel Type Gasoline - Premium Gasoline
Top Speed 175 km/hour 200 km/hour
Acceleration 0-100mph 12.9 seconds 9 seconds
Drive Type Front Front
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 5 doors 3 doors
Vehicle Weight 1452 kg 1240 kg
Vehicle Length 4340 mm 4430 mm
Vehicle Width 1830 mm 1760 mm
Vehicle Height 1610 mm 1470 mm
Wheelbase Size 2650 mm 2850 mm
Fuel Consumption Overall 6.9 L/100km 8.4 L/100km
Fuel Tank Capacity 53 L 55 L
